Carrera de Ingeniería Industrial, 2023-09) Haro Guamán, Jimmy Santiago; Sánchez Rosero, Carlos HumbertoThis research project was developed in the company Calzado GAMO'S located in the province of Tungurahua, where it was determined that the main problem is the manual handling of lifting and moving loads, which when not properly controlled can lead to musculoskeletal disorders affecting the health of workers. Therefore, in order to identify the ergonomic conditions, a survey based on the INSHT MMC (National Institute of Occupational Safety and Hygiene for the Manual Handling of Loads) technical guide was applied, which allowed obtaining ergonomic data regarding the handling of loads and determining the acceptable weight with which they should work, with the objective of reducing the level of risk, this calculation was made for the two areas of study. As a complement, the Nordic questionnaire was used to determine the areas of the body that present discomfort in each of the workers For the assessment of ergonomic risks with respect to the transport of cargo carried out individually or in groups, the MAC (Manual handling Assessment Charts) methodology was used, which allows the assessment of factors such as; the type of grip of the box, transit surface, distance between back and hands, among others. Also continuing with the evaluation of ergonomic risks, the NIOSH (National Institute for Occupational Safety and Health) equation was used, which made it possible to obtain the lifting index together with the level of risk involved. The results obtained indicate that currently both the warehouse and storage areas are at a tolerable and non-tolerable risk level, respectively, and therefore require prompt corrective actions, for which procedures were carried out for lifting and moving loads, as well as a program of active breaks.
